Eid Al-Adha in Kazakhstan

ASTANA, KAZAKHSTAN - SEPTEMBER 12: Muslims arrive to perform the Eid Al-Adha (Feast of Sacrifice) prayer at Nur-Astana Mosque in Astana, Kazakhstan on September 12, 2016. Muslims worldwide celebrate Eid Al-Adha, to commemorate the holy Prophet Ibrahim’s (Prophet Abraham) readiness to sacrifice his son as a sign of his obedience to God, during which they sacrifice permissible animals, generally goats, sheep, and cows. Eid-al Adha is the one of two most important holidays in the Islamic calendar, with prayers and the ritual sacrifice of animals. (Photo by Aliia Raimbekova/Anadolu Agency/Getty Images)
